D-Fructose-6-phosphate (sodium salt) is an endogenous metabolite and an intermediate in glycolysis and the pentose phosphate pathway[1, 2]. D-Fructose-6-phosphate is produced from glucose-6-phosphate by the enzyme phosphoglucose isomerase and can be further converted to fructose-1,6-bisphosphate by fructose-1,6-bisphosphate kinase, thus driving glycolysis forward[3]. The key role of D-Fructose-6-phosphate lies in its function as a central hub in energy metabolism and biosynthetic pathways; it is commonly used in studies of cellular metabolism, enzyme kinetics, and in vitro reconstitution of metabolic pathways[4, 5].
